/** Data flow module providing an interface compatible with
|
||||
* the other language implementations.
|
||||
*/
|
||||
module DataFlow {
|
||||
|
||||
class FlowType = TaintKind;
|
||||
|
||||
/** Generic taint kind, source and sink classes for convenience and
|
||||
* compatibility with other language libraries
|
||||
*/
|
||||
|
||||
class Node = ControlFlowNode;
|
||||
|
||||
class PathNode = TaintedNode;
|
||||
|
||||
class Extension = DataFlowExtension::DataFlowNode;
|
||||
|
||||
abstract class Configuration extends string {
|
||||
|
||||
bindingset[this]
|
||||
Configuration() { this = this }
|
||||
|
||||
abstract predicate isSource(Node source);
|
||||
|
||||
abstract predicate isSink(Node sink);
|
||||
|
||||
predicate isSanitizer(Sanitizer sanitizer) { none() }
|
||||
|
||||
predicate isExtension(Extension extension) { none() }
|
||||
|
||||
predicate hasFlowPath(PathNode source, PathNode sink) {
|
||||
this.isSource(source.getNode()) and
|
||||
this.isSink(sink.getNode()) and
|
||||
source.getTaintKind() instanceof GenericFlowType and
|
||||
sink.getTaintKind() instanceof GenericFlowType
|
||||
}
|
||||
|
||||
predicate hasFlow(Node source, Node sink) {
|
||||
exists(PathNode psource, PathNode psink |
|
||||
psource.getNode() = source and
|
||||
psink.getNode() = sink and
|
||||
this.isSource(source) and
|
||||
this.isSink(sink) and
|
||||
this.hasFlowPath(psource, psink)
|
||||
)
|
||||
}
|
||||
|
||||
}
|
||||
|
||||
}
